It's controlling prostitution for gain (inciting prostitution is a separate offence) but otherwise yes, anybody thinking of getting in touch need to bear this in mind. The maximum sentence on a summary conviction is six months custodial plus a fine and on indictment, whilst it would be unlikely for somebody acting in a 'receptionist' type capacity, it's seven years.

Thanks for pointing that out however I am well aware of the legislation and that is not the case for this flat.


How does your flat not come under the law then.  You say you are renting it to escorts not just one escort to rent the place for just herself with noone else ever using the property.  The law states a brothel is a place used by more than one escort at any time.  This is regardless is only one works one day and another on a different day.  Even if you are just renting rooms out, it is still classed as a brothel. 
If you have found a miracle loophole in the Law please do tell us as most of us would like to be able to legally share a property so that we had help with the bills.
